A drum set is a collection of drums and other percussion instruments set up to be played by a single player that consists of a a snare drum, mounted on a specialized stand, placed between the player's knees and played with drum sticks which may include rutes or brushes ; b a bass drum, played by a pedal operated by the right foot; c A hi-hat stand and cymbals, operated by the left foot and played with the sticks, particularly but not only the right hand stick; d one or more tom-tom drums, played with the sticks; and e one or more suspended cymbals, played with the sticks, particularly but not only the right hand stick.
